Official abstract text for this publication.
The present disclosure relates to computer-implemented methods and computer systems for providing user-friendly and understandable presentations of Open Data (OData) Protocol resources through an automatic translation and modification process. The present disclosure provides a user interface tool for presenting and browsing OData fees that can provide a visualization of an OData feed structure to users in an otherwise unavailable format. In particular, developers can view and modify resources outside of the underlying format in which such OData feeds are traditionally presented. The user interface tool can provide an out-of-box user interface with which a developer can view and modify resources associated with a feed, browse related entity sets, set filters, and perform other operations. In essence, the user interface tool can decrease user's efforts and difficult in understanding particular OData feeds and the entities associated therewith.

The invention claimed is: 1. A method performed by data processing apparatus, the method comprising: receiving, at a client computer system, a plurality of resources defined according to a first data structure, the plurality of resources received from a server computer system connected to the client computer system through a data network in response to an Open Data Protocol (OData) request for the plurality of resources, and wherein each resource of the plurality of resources is associated with a boundary that specifies resource operations performable on the resource, the first data structure comprising a pre-defined eXtensible Markup Language (XML) structure, the first data structure defining each resource and an associated set of respective metadata and semantics specific to a particular resource, the respective metadata associated with at least one property corresponding to the particular resource; identifying, from the plurality of resources and for each resource, the boundary associated with each particular resource and defining the resource operations that are performable on that particular resource; translating, by the client computer system automatically in response to the identifying, the first data structure to a second data structure different from the first data structure, where, in the second data structure, each of the plurality of resources are editable to perform the resource operations on the corresponding resource, the second data structure comprising a tabular structure; and displaying, in a user interface associated with the client computer system, a subset of the plurality of resources according to the second data structure, and the resource operations that are performable on each particular resource, wherein the second data structure displays each resource of the subset of the plurality of resources in a table including multiple rows and at least one column, each row representing a respective resource of the subset of the plurality of resources from the first data structure and including in at least one column information from the first data structure indicating the resource operations available for the respective resource, wherein, in response to receiving a selection of a particular resource, the client computer system identifies the at least one property corresponding to the particular resource, translates information defining the at least one property into a visual format, and presents the translated information defining the at least one property in the user interface. 2. The method of cla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of resources is a network-accessible data object or service identified by a respective identifier, and wherein each of the plurality of resources is associated with respective metadata which is received with the plurality of resources. 3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of resources are associated with a plurality of properties, and wherein the plurality of properties are filterable by a plurality of filters, and wherein the method further comprises: identifying the plurality of filters by which the plurality of properties are filterable; and displaying, in the user interface, the plurality of filters. 4. The method of claim 3 , further comprising: receiving input to filter the plurality of properties by a specified filter; determining whether the specified filter is included in the plurality of filters; and filtering the plurality of properties by the specified filter in response to determining that the specified filter is included in the plurality of filters. 5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the boundary represents mandatory parameters that must be provided when performing the resource operations on each of the plurality of resources, and wherein the method further comprises: displaying, in the user interface, the mandatory parameters; receiving input to perform resource operations on a particular resource, the input including a parameter; and performing the resource operations based on the parameter in response to determining that the parameter included in the input is one of the mandatory parameters that must be provided when performing the resource operations on the particular resource. 6. The method of claim 5 , further comprising displaying, in the user interface, a notification that the parameter is not one of the mandatory parameters, in response to determining that the parameter included in the input is not one of the mandatory parameters that must be provided when performing the resource operations on the particular resource. 7. The method of claim 1 , wherein a particular resource is selected, and where the particular resource is a first resource, and wherein the method further comprises: identifying an association defining a relationship between the first resource and a second resource in response to the Open Data Protocol (OData) request for the plurality of resources, wherein the relationship defines a referential constraint that relates the first resource to the second resource; and displaying, in the user interface, the relationship defined by the identified association. 8. The method of claim 1 , wherein receiving the plurality of resources defined according to the first data structure comprises: displaying, in the user interface, a plurality of services, each service being associated with a respective plurality of resources, the plurality of services including a specified resource associated with the received plurality of resources; and receiving, in the user interface, a selection of the specified resource. 9. The method of claim 8 , wherein displaying the plurality of services in the user interface comprises: receiving, in the user interface, authentication information that authenticates a requestor of the plurality of resources and an identifier identifying a computer-readable medium storing the plurality of resources; and determining that the requestor is authorized to access resources stored on the computer-readable medium based on the authentication information. 10. The method of claim 1 , wherein a particular property of the at least one property is annotated with semantic information, the method further comprising: analyzing, by the client computer system in response to receiving the selection of the particular resource, the semantic information associated with the particular property associated with the particular resource; and displaying, by the client computer system and in the user interface, a readable presentation of a representation of the semantic information. 11.
